Project Overview
Objective assessment of urban green spaces for planning purposes is necessary for optimal distribution of urban green spaces. This involves development of easy to use comprehendible indices for the assessment of urban green spaces using remote sensing derived parameters. Further, availability of high-resolution multiband data can also assist in identification of vegetation species as well as assessment of plant stress in urban areas.
